Kameo has a [potential] big glitch though. It was (at time of release) notorious for not always unlocking one of the biggest pointers - 'Beaten Thorn'(100 pts), which meant replaying the whole game since he is the final boss. You can't go back and reload a save either to fight him again. Like I said, this was at the time of release. Not sure if there were ever any patches to fix it.
